摘要
A mathematical model has been created and investigated that simulates the relationship between predator and prey with the appearance of an infectious disease in the predator population and additional food reservoirs for the predator.The prey declines its rate of growth due to it is enforced by the predator's rage to seek out a place where it will feel scared and safe.The bounds, existence, and uniqueness of the solution of the suggested model are examined.The local stability of the model at feasible equilibrium points was calculated.The Lyapunov function is utilized to identify the basin of attraction for each equilibrium point.The possibility of bifurcation when the parameters vary is also carefully discussed.Numerical simulations were then used to validate the analytical conclusions and provide insight into how parameter changes impacted the model's dynamics.Different attractors of the system are obtained, such as point, periodic, and nonlinear centers.
